import { createRequire } from "node:module";
import type { Config } from "jest";
import {
createDefaultPreset,
createJsWithTsPreset,
type JestConfigWithTsJest,
} from "ts-jest";
import { join } from "node:path";
// Jest 30 loads .ts config files as ESM via Node's native TypeScript support,
// so `require` is not available. Use createRequire for require.resolve calls.
const esmRequire = createRequire(import.meta.url);
type ArrayElement<MyArray> = MyArray extends Array<infer T> ? T : never;
const defaultPreset = createDefaultPreset();
const jsWithTsPreset = createJsWithTsPreset();
const baseConfig: ArrayElement<NonNullable<Config["projects"]>> = {
...defaultPreset,
roots: ["<rootDir>"],
testMatch: ["**/*.spec.ts"],
modulePathIgnorePatterns: ["dist", join("<rootDir>", "examples")],
coveragePathIgnorePatterns: [".*.spec.ts", "dist/"],
clearMocks: true,
injectGlobals: false,
setupFilesAfterEnv: [join("<rootDir>", "jest.setup.ts")],
transform: {
...defaultPreset.transform,
// [\\\\/] expands to [\\/], which makes the regex Windows-compatible.
"node_modules[\\\\/]jose.+\\.js$": [
"ts-jest",
{ tsconfig: { allowJs: true } },
],
"node_modules[\\\\/]uuid.+\\.js$": [
"ts-jest",
{ tsconfig: { allowJs: true } },
],
},
transformIgnorePatterns: ["node_modules[\\\\/](?!jose|uuid)"],
moduleNameMapper: {
"^jose": esmRequire.resolve("jose"),
},
};
// Required by @peculiar/webcrypto, which comes from the polyfills
// loaded in the setup file.
process.env.OPENSSL_CONF = "/dev/null";
const config: JestConfigWithTsJest = {
reporters: ["default", "github-actions"],
collectCoverage: true,
coverageReporters: process.env.CI ? ["text", "lcov"] : ["text"],
coverageThreshold: {
global: {
// branches: 100,
// functions: 100,
// lines: 100,
// statements: 100,
},
},
collectCoverageFrom: ["<rootDir>/packages/**/*.ts"],
coveragePathIgnorePatterns: ["<rootDir>/packages/**/examples/**/*.ts"],
projects: [
{
...baseConfig,
displayName: "core",
roots: ["<rootDir>/packages/core"],
},
{
...baseConfig,
...jsWithTsPreset,
displayName: "oidc-browser",
// Deliberately allow including node_modules when transforming code. undici can
// also be ignored, as it isn't necessary in the browser setting.
transformIgnorePatterns: ["undici"],
roots: ["<rootDir>/packages/oidc-browser"],
// This test environment is an extension of jsdom. This module targets the
// browser environment only, so tests only need to run in jsdom.
// Currently, this is still required despite the polyfills in jest setup.
// See comments in file.
testEnvironment: "<rootDir>/tests/environment/customEnvironment.ts",
},
{
...baseConfig,
...jsWithTsPreset,
displayName: "browser",
roots: ["<rootDir>/packages/browser"],
// Deliberately allow including node_modules when transforming code. undici can
// also be ignored, as it isn't necessary in the browser setting.
transformIgnorePatterns: ["undici"],
// This test environment is an extension of jsdom. This module targets the
// browser environment only, so tests only need to run in jsdom.
// Currently, this is still required despite the polyfills in jest setup.
// See comments in file.
testEnvironment: "<rootDir>/tests/environment/customEnvironment.ts",
// Enable injectGlobals here to support jest-mock-console
// https://github.com/bpedersen/jest-mock-console/issues/32
injectGlobals: true,
},
{
...baseConfig,
displayName: "node",
roots: ["<rootDir>/packages/node"],
testEnvironment: "node",
},
{
...baseConfig,
displayName: "e2e-node-script",
roots: ["<rootDir>/e2e/node/script"],
setupFiles: ["<rootDir>/e2e/node/jest.setup.ts"],
setupFilesAfterEnv: [],
slowTestThreshold: 30,
},
{
...baseConfig,
displayName: "e2e-node-server",
roots: ["<rootDir>/e2e/node/server"],
setupFiles: ["<rootDir>/e2e/node/jest.setup.ts"],
setupFilesAfterEnv: [],
slowTestThreshold: 30,
},
],
};
export default config;
